Perhaps the worst level of communication and service I have received in my entire life.

I took my car into Dentec Scotland Ltd. to get a repair quote for some relatively minor damage to the front grill and bumper of my car. I chose this company because I had work done previously as part of an insurance claim and I was happy with the standard of the work provided. Initially staff were very helpful, taking all my details and pictures of the damage. They informed me that they were very busy and may not get around to me until the beginning of the following week which was fine. Ten days passed at which point I phoned to see if there was any progress. The reception staff were very apologetic and assured me that someone would get back to me before the end of the day. Nobody did. I phoned several times over the following fortnight, continually being told that someone would phone me back with my repair quote and nobody did. To cut a long story short, I eventually received a quote 24 days after I had initially taken my car in. As if this itself wasn't bad enough, the quote for the repair work came in at over £1300. The stated reason for the high cost was, I quote, "Due to the colour of your vehicle and the area of the repair we would require to blend the bonnet to ensure the colour was consistent". So basically, for very minor damage to the front bumper they wanted to respray the entire front end of my car including the bonnet and both wheel arches. Some readers may think that this is a fair enough statement. However, I had taken my car into this company around 18 months previous to repair much more substantial damage as part of an insurance claim and they were not concerned with the consistency of colour and did not respray my bonnet. I have since got it professionally repaired elsewhere for £150, the bumper was resprayed and there is no "inconsistency" in colour whatsoever. A complete disaster of an experience with this company, perhaps the worst level of communication and service I have received in my entire life. I will of course never use them again nor would I in any way recommend them to others.
